from importlib import import_module
[docs]
class OutputManager:
def __init__( self , props , globdat ):
self.outman = []
outputModules = props.outputModules
for name in outputModules:
props.currentModule = name
outputType = name
if hasattr( props , name):
moduleProps = getattr( props, name )
if hasattr( moduleProps , "type" ):
outputType = moduleProps.type
try:
io = import_module(f"pyfem.io.{outputType}")
outputClass = getattr(io, outputType)
except ModuleNotFoundError as e:
raise ImportError(
f"Solver module 'pyfem.io.{outputType}' not found."
) from e
except AttributeError as e:
raise ImportError(
f"Class '{outputType}' not found in module "
f"'pyfem.io.{outputType}'."
) from e
self.outman.append( outputClass(props, globdat) )
#exec("from pyfem.io."+ioType+" import "+ioType)
#self.outman.append(eval(ioType+"( props , globdat )"))
#-------------------------------------------------------------------------------
#
#-------------------------------------------------------------------------------
[docs]
def run( self , props , globdat ):
for i,output in enumerate(self.outman):
output.run( props , globdat )
